    Learning how to punch can be confusing. Especially when the gloves come off.
    Some people turn the fist, some don't. Some hit with the big knuckles, some don't. Some say you should never punch to the head in a street fight, some say that's crazy talk.
    So, what exactly is the best fist for a real street fight? All of them. And none of them. Here’s the rule-
    The best fist is the one that fits. And that depends on two factors: your position and the intended target. It's all about angles and contours.
    Make it your goal to be able to adapt to any situation. Be able to hit any target from any position.
    But be warned, punching in the air will not teach your hands how to punch. You’ve got to hit something solid. The more variety, the better.
    Even when you spar with gloves on, bring awareness to your hands. Don’t just think about hitting, think about fitting.
    And here's a little secret for you...
    Some say you shouldn’t punch to the head in a real fight, that you should only use a palm heel to avoid breaking your hand.
    The truth is I teach that, too... but only to beginners! Once you know how to pick the right fist for the job, you can punch to the head without much danger.
    So, don’t let anyone tell you you’re punching the wrong way… just do the work to make sure you learn how to punch the right way.

    I was taught that the action of turning the fist orientation from vertical (0:23 in the vid) to flat (0:20) as the punch is being delivered causes the two bones of your forearm (the radius and ulna) to twist together and form a stiffer, more stable structure for receiving the equal-and-opposite force that the impact of the punch is going to deliver (to you!). By allowing the impact energy to be dissipated through your arm, you reduce the likelihood of injuring the hand or wrist.
    I agree that having proper orientation when you hit the target (so as not to apply excessive torque to the wrist) is the most important consideration in delivering a solid punch safely and effectively. Regular practice with a hanging heavy bag is the best way I've found for developing the required hand-eye-coordination and balance/spacing skills.
